First off, let’s talk about what worm gears are. A worm gear is a type of gear that consists of a worm (which looks like a screw) and a worm wheel. The worm meshes with the teeth of the worm wheel, and this unique design allows for some pretty cool features.

In the petrochemical industry, reliability is key. Worm gears are known for their high torque transmission capabilities. Petrochemical plants often deal with heavy – duty machinery that requires a lot of power to operate. Worm gears can handle these high – torque requirements without breaking a sweat. For example, in pumps used to transfer various petrochemical fluids, worm gears can efficiently transfer the power from the motor to the pump impeller. The smooth and continuous power transfer ensures that the pumps work at optimal efficiency, reducing the chances of breakdowns and costly downtime.

Another great thing about worm gears is their ability to provide high reduction ratios in a compact space. In petrochemical facilities, space is often at a premium. Worm gears can achieve large speed reductions in a relatively small package compared to other gear types. This is super useful in applications like conveyor systems. Conveyor belts are used to move raw materials and finished products around the plant. A worm gear can be used to slow down the motor’s speed to a suitable level for the conveyor, all while taking up less space on the factory floor.

Now, let’s talk about the durability of worm gears in the petrochemical environment. Petrochemical plants are harsh places. There are chemicals, high temperatures, and sometimes even abrasive particles floating around. Worm gears are built to withstand these tough conditions. They can be made from materials like bronze, which has good corrosion resistance. This means that even when exposed to corrosive petrochemicals, the worm gears won’t rust or degrade easily. Also, the design of worm gears reduces the amount of wear and tear. The sliding action between the worm and the worm wheel distributes the load evenly, which helps to extend the lifespan of the gears.

However, it’s not all sunshine and rainbows. Worm gears do have some drawbacks. One of the main issues is their relatively low efficiency compared to other gear types. The sliding contact between the worm and the worm wheel generates a lot of heat, which can lead to energy losses. In a petrochemical plant where energy costs are a significant part of the operating expenses, this can be a concern. But don’t worry, there are ways to mitigate this. For example, using high – quality lubricants can reduce the friction between the worm and the worm wheel, improving the efficiency.

Maintenance is also an important aspect. Worm gears need regular inspection and lubrication. In the petrochemical industry, where safety is of utmost importance, proper maintenance ensures that the gears are in good working condition. Any signs of wear or damage should be addressed immediately to prevent failures that could lead to safety hazards.

In terms of applications, worm gears are used in a variety of petrochemical equipment. Besides pumps and conveyors, they are also used in valve actuators. Valves are crucial in controlling the flow of petrochemicals in pipelines. Worm gears can be used to open and close these valves precisely, ensuring that the flow is regulated accurately.

When it comes to choosing the right worm gears for the petrochemical industry, there are a few things to consider. The load capacity is obviously important. You need to make sure that the worm gears can handle the specific torque requirements of your equipment. The speed ratio is also a factor. Different applications may require different speed reductions. And of course, the material of the gears is crucial. As I mentioned earlier, corrosion – resistant materials are a must in the petrochemical environment.
